Linux网络疑难杂症解决断网问题的几个窍门
在使用Linux操作系统时,有时会遇到网络连接断开的问题,这对于依赖网络工作的人来说是非常头疼的。本文将分享几个解决Linux网络断网问题的窍门,希望能帮助读者尽快解决这一疑难杂症。
一、检查网络硬件连接
网络连接出现问题的第一步是检查网络硬件连接,包括网线、网卡和路由器等设备。确保网线插紧,网卡连接正常,路由器无故障,从而排除硬件连接问题对网络故障的影响。
二、使用ping命令检查网络连通性
使用ping命令是一种简单有效的方法,可以检查Linux主机与其他设备的网络连通性。在终端中执行ping命令,加上目标主机的IP地址或域名,如果能够连通,则表示无问题。 如果无法连通,请检查本地网络配置或目标主机是否正常。
三、检查网络配置文件
网络故障的六个命令
Linux系统的网络配置文件位于/etc/network/interfaces文件中。可以通过编辑此文件来检查和修改网络配置。确保配置文件中指定的IP地址、子网掩码、网关等参数是正确的。如果有任何更改,请使用sudo service networking restart命令重启网络服务以使更改生效。
四、重启网络管理服务
有时,网络管理服务可能出现问题,导致网络连接断开。可以尝试重启网络管理服务以解决这个问题。通过执行sudo service network-manager restart命令,可以重新启动网络管理服务。请注意,此命令可能因Linux发行版的不同而有所区别,请根据您所使用的发行版进行调整。
五、禁用IPv6
IPv6是一种新的网络协议,用于替代IPv4。虽然IPv6在未来是必要的,但当前仍有些网络环境对其支持存在问题。尝试禁用IPv6可能会解决某些网络断开的问题。可以通过编辑/f文件,在末尾添加以下行来禁用IPv6:
```
f.all.disable_ipv6 = 1
f.default.disable_ipv6 = 1
```
保存文件后,通过执行sudo sysctl -p命令使更改生效。
六、更新系统和驱动程序
有时,网络断开问题是由于系统或网络驱动程序的错误版本造成的。及时更新操作系统和驱动程序可以修复这个问题。在终端中执行sudo apt-get update和sudo apt-get upgrade命令,可以更新系统和安装最新的驱动程序,从而可能解决网络断开问题。
七、重启网络服务或电脑
如果以上方法仍未解决网络断开问题,最后的尝试是重启网络服务或整个电脑。通过执行sudo service networking restart命令,可以重启网络服务。如果问题仍然存在,尝试重启整个电脑以恢复网络连接。
总结:
在使用Linux操作系统时,网络断开问题可能会给工作和生活带来麻烦。本文分享了几个解决Linux网络断网问题的窍门,包括检查网络硬件连接、使用ping命令检查网络连通性、检查网络配置文件、重启网络管理服务、禁用IPv6、更新系统和驱动程序,以及重启网络服务或电脑。希望这些方法能帮助读者解决Linux网络断网问题,提高工作和学习效率。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。